Wentz didn’t even last a year in Indy. I’m on record saying all of the dunking on the dude is getting old, but it doesn’t mean he’s some amazing guy. He is an average dude and middle-of-the-pack QB. He threw 27 touchdowns last year on a run-first team. There’s still a semblance of a franchise QB in there somwhere.
